Anyone run a cab-45 below 1 ohm?

Smart 5k, not the bass version. It does the job but it has its pros and cons. If getting loud is the goal, these amps serve that purpose very well. Car is consistently in the 154’s with the best of 156. Subs wired at 1.4 ohm and in 3.6 cubes each tuned to 31 hz. Best numbers are at 39-40hz. When I build the new subs it will be better, not sure by how much though 🤣
 
If you are debating 0.7 vs 1.4 final impedance I would strongly urge you to go for 0.7 if you want to get the most out of the system.
